The galaxy’s most formidable bounty hunter made a grand, super-articulated entrance into The Vintage Collection in 2011 as part of Wave 4. Representing Jango Fett as he appeared during his rain-slicked duel on Kamino and the subsequent Battle of Geonosis in Attack of the Clones, this figure was a significant leap forward in 3.75-inch engineering. It moved away from the "action feature" gimmicks of earlier lines to provide a sleek, highly poseable mercenary capable of recreating every iconic moment of his hunt for the Jedi.
Technical Details & Sculpt
- Design & Mandalorian Silhouette: The sculpt captures the heavy, layered aesthetic of Jango's beskar-alloy armor, including the specialized gauntlets and reinforced shins. The flight suit beneath the plating is rendered with realistic fabric ribbing, providing a functional, tactical look that distinguishes him from his son, Boba.
- Deco & Metallic Finish: The 2011 release is defined by its shining chrome-silver armor. The paint application features a high-gloss metallic finish that catches the light, contrasted with dark blue flight suit accents. The "Photo-Real" predecessor hand-painting on the unmasked head captures Temuera Morrison’s stern, calculating likeness with impressive detail for the era.
- Articulation: Featuring premium TVC articulation, including ball-jointed shoulders, elbows, and knees. The specialized ball-jointed hips and "rocker" ankles are essential for this figure, allowing Jango to achieve a wide-legged "gunslinger" stance or to be posed mid-flight using his jetpack.
- Display Utility: This is the mandatory "antagonist" for any Kamino Landing Platform or Geonosis Arena diorama. He is best positioned directly across from Obi-Wan Kenobi (VC31) or standing alongside Count Dooku.
Accessories & Equipment
Jango Fett comes prepared to collect any bounty. He includes dual WESTAR-34 blaster pistols, rendered in a bright metallic silver. A standout feature of the 2011 release is the removable Mandalorian helmet, which fits securely over the head without looking oversized. He also includes two interchangeable jetpacks: the "Mitrinomon" (Z-6) classic jetpack and the "Merr-Sonn" (JT-12) high-velocity pack seen during the arena battle. Additionally, his gauntlets feature a removable "grappling hook" line and a flame-thrower effect piece, allowing for high-action combat displays.
